Abstract
Procedimiento para destinar suspensiones de material fibroso mediante flotación, en el cual la suspensión de material fibroso cargada con aire es incorporada en una celda de flotación, la espuma que se forma sobre la superficie de la suspensión de material fibroso es evacuada junto con las impurezas, y se retira suspensión purificada de material fibroso - material fibroso destinado - , caracterizado porque la suspensión de material fibroso cargad con aire es introducida en la zona superior de una celda de flotación, una parte del material fibroso destinado es retirada como suspensión purificada de material fibroso en la zona de fondo de la celda de flotación y una suspensión de aire/agua se introduce en la celda de flotación en la zona situada por encima del lugar de la retirada de material las fibras descendentes de material fibroso destinado.
